The Bogomolov conjecture for totally degenerate abelian varieties
arXiv:math/0609387 · doi:10.1007/s00222-007-0049-y
Abstract
We prove the Bogomolov conjecture for an abelian variety A over a function field which is totally degenerate at a place v. We adapt Zhang's proof of the number field case replacing the complex analytic tools by tropical analytic geometry. A key step is the tropical equidistribution theorem for A at the totally degenerate place. As an application, we obtain finiteness of torsion points with coordinates in the maximal unramified algebraic extension over v.
